Technical Field

The invention belongs to the field of home decoration construction, and particularly relates to an adjustable bottom box structure of a partition wall and an installation method.

Background

In the existing home decoration line laying, the partition wall and the pipeline piece are installed in a mode that the opening point positions of a switch, a socket and a weak current type bottom box on the partition wall are determined on site according to a point position drawing, and the bottom box is installed after the opening. The position of each vertical spool needs on-the-spot lofting location to this kind of scheme, and the construction is comparatively loaded down with trivial details. In another scheme, the partition wall is installed on site after the installation and fixation of the conduit and the bottom box inside the partition wall are carried out in a factory according to a dot diagram after the deepening design, and the assembly relationship between the partition wall and the conduit can be determined only after the deepening design drawing is determined, so that the installation of the pipeline of the partition wall needs to be carried out along with the deepening drawing, and the construction period is prolonged.

Chinese patent publication No. CN207993705U discloses a conjuncted bottom box with adjustable distance, which comprises a standard bottom box and a telescopic piece, wherein two adjacent standard bottom boxes are connected by the telescopic piece, and the telescopic piece comprises a telescopic pipe and a positioning bolt. However, the distance between the bottom boxes in the scheme is adjusted through the telescopic pieces, the relative position of the other bottom box can be changed only after the position of one bottom box is determined, the assembly of the partition wall and the line pipe can be carried out after the specific position is still determined, the installation of the pipeline of the partition wall must be carried out along with a deepening drawing, and the construction period is prolonged inevitably.

Disclosure of Invention

The invention provides a partition wall adjustable bottom box structure and a mounting method, which can overcome the defects in the prior art and effectively reduce the construction difficulty and shorten the construction period.

In order to achieve the purpose, the invention adopts the following technical scheme:

the utility model provides an adjustable end box structure of partition wall, includes end box and the inside sliding tray that goes on fixing of partition wall, be equipped with the partition wall spool on the end box, end box is along sliding tray horizontal direction sliding connection, end box is equipped with the extension frame towards one side of partition wall inner wall, the partition wall is equipped with the through-hole that supplies the extension frame to pass, the extension frame can be dismantled with end box and be connected. Like this, only need know end box installation quantity and high back in advance, at the fixed sliding tray of inside assigned position installation of partition wall, end box can remove along the sliding tray horizontal direction, transports the scene with the partition wall that the assembly is good, can be at scene actual conditions or treat that deepening design drawing confirms the back, offers the through-hole to the partition wall according to concrete mounted position, with end box remove the through-hole position after, pass the through-hole with the extension frame and end box and fix. The back box later stage can lateral shifting as required, and the position can be adjusted according to actual conditions, therefore greatly reduced the site operation and the installation degree of difficulty, reduction of erection time.

Preferably, the bottom box comprises a box body and a bottom plate integrated with the box body, horizontal guide rails are arranged on the upper side and the lower side of the sliding groove respectively, clamping grooves facing the middle of the bottom plate are arranged on the upper side and the lower side of the bottom plate respectively, and the clamping grooves are in sliding fit with the guide rails. The bottom box is transversely inserted into the sliding groove during installation, and the installation process of the bottom box and the sliding groove is convenient. The clamping grooves at the upper end and the lower end of the bottom plate are respectively in sliding fit with the corresponding guide rails, the bottom box can slide left and right along the sliding groove to adjust the position, and the sliding groove is used for positioning the bottom box stably.

Preferably, the bottom plate is located on the outer side of the sliding groove, a gap is formed between the bottom plate and the inner wall of the partition wall, and the gap is larger than or equal to 1 cm. Like this, when seting up the through-hole on the partition wall, end box and partition wall have minimum 1 cm's interval, destroy end box when can effectively preventing the trompil, also conveniently observe end box and remove the alignment through-hole, are convenient for install extension frame and end box.

Preferably, one side of the extension frame, which is close to the bottom box, is provided with an extension frame fastener, and the inner side of the bottom box is provided with a bottom box clamping groove matched with the extension frame fastener. Like this, extension frame and end box are fixed through the joint cooperation, and the installation is comparatively convenient and fast.

Preferably, the left side and the right side of the sliding groove are respectively provided with a mounting hole, and a screw fixedly connected with the partition wall is arranged in the mounting hole.

Preferably, a plurality of threading holes are formed in the bottom box, connecting seats are arranged on the threading holes, corrugated pipes are arranged between the partition wall wire pipes and the bottom box, one ends of the corrugated pipes are connected with the partition wall wire pipes, and the other ends of the corrugated pipes are connected with the connecting seats. The partition wall spool is connected with the bottom box through the corrugated pipe, so that the left and right directions of a pipeline connected with the bottom box have certain flexibility, and the bottom box can be conveniently adapted to different positions on the sliding groove.

Preferably, the end part of the partition wall wire pipe and the connecting seat are respectively provided with a corrugated pipe buckle, and the end part of the corrugated pipe is clamped and fixed with the corrugated pipe buckle.

A method for installing a partition wall with an adjustable bottom box structure of the partition wall comprises the following steps:

a. determining the installation height H3 of the sliding groove according to the height H1 of the bottom box and the distance H2 between the bottom box and the bottom of the sliding groove, wherein H3= H1-H2;

b. a sliding groove is arranged at the height H3 in the partition wall, and is positioned at the horizontal position;

c. the bottom box is transversely inserted into the sliding groove, so that the bottom box can smoothly slide relative to the sliding groove;

d. connecting the partition wall spool with the bottom box;

e. after the partition wall is assembled, conveying the partition wall to a construction site, and forming through holes in the partition wall according to the specific installation position of the site;

f. moving the bottom box to the position where the through hole is aligned, and enabling the extension frame to penetrate through the through hole to be clamped and fixed with the bottom box;

g. threading and panel installation are carried out.

The invention has the beneficial effects that: the installation of partition wall pipeline can be carried out to only need confirm end box installation quantity earlier and highly, need not to wait for the affirmation of deepening design point location, and end box later stage can be as required lateral shifting, and the adjustment end box position simplifies the site operation installation degree of difficulty, reduction of erection time.

Detailed Description

The invention is further described with reference to the following figures and detailed description.

In the embodiment shown in fig. 1, the adjustable bottom box structure of the partition wall comprises a bottom box 1 and a sliding groove 2, wherein a partition wall conduit 4 is arranged on the bottom box 1, the partition wall conduit 4 is arranged above the bottom box 1 along the vertical direction, and the partition wall conduit 4 is fixed with the inner wall of a partition wall 3. The sliding chute 2 is arranged inside the partition wall 3, the left side and the right side of the sliding chute 2 are respectively provided with a mounting hole 2b, screws are arranged in the mounting holes 2b, and the sliding chute 2 and the partition wall 3 are fixedly mounted through the screws.

As shown in fig. 2 and 3, the bottom case 1 includes a case body 1b and a bottom plate 1a integrated with the case body 1b, horizontal guide rails 2a are respectively disposed on upper and lower sides of the sliding groove 2, clamping grooves 1c facing to the middle of the bottom plate 1a are respectively disposed on upper and lower sides of the bottom plate 1a, the clamping grooves 1c are in sliding fit with the guide rails 2a, and the bottom case 1 is slidably connected along the horizontal direction of the sliding groove 2.

One side of the bottom box 1 facing the inner wall of the partition wall 3 is provided with an extension frame 5, as shown in fig. 4, the partition wall 3 is provided with a through hole 3a for the extension frame 5 to pass through, and the extension frame 5 is detachably connected with the bottom box 1. The bottom plate 1a is positioned at the outer side of the sliding groove 2, and a gap is formed between the bottom plate 1a and the inner wall of the partition wall 3 and is larger than or equal to 1 cm. As shown in fig. 3, an extension frame buckle 5a is arranged on one side of the extension frame 5 close to the bottom case 1, and a bottom case clamping groove 1d matched with the extension frame buckle 5a is arranged on the inner side of the bottom case 1.

Referring to fig. 1 and 5, a plurality of threading holes are formed in the bottom box 1, a connecting seat 4b is arranged on each threading hole, a corrugated pipe 4a is arranged between the partition wall conduit 4 and the bottom box 1, one end of the corrugated pipe 4a is connected with the partition wall conduit 4, and the other end of the corrugated pipe 4a is connected with the connecting seat 4 b. The bellows 4a can be made of PVC material and has a certain flexibility, and the bellows 4a is connected and leaves a length enough for the bottom case 1 to move to the most edge. Bellows buckle 4c is equipped with respectively on the tip of partition wall spool 4 and connecting seat 4b, and the tip and the bellows buckle 4c joint of bellows 4a are fixed.

A method for installing a partition wall with an adjustable bottom box structure of the partition wall comprises the following steps:

a. the number of bottom boxes installed in the partition wall 3 and the installation height of the bottom boxes are determined as required, the fixing position of the sliding groove 2 is determined inside the partition wall 3, and the installation height H3 of the sliding groove 2 is determined according to the height H1 of the bottom boxes and the distance H2 between the bottom boxes and the bottom of the sliding groove 2, H3= H1-H2.

b. The H3 height installation sliding tray 2 in partition wall 3, the both ends of sliding tray 2 are through a plurality of screws and partition wall 3 fastening respectively, lie in horizontal position after the installation of sliding tray 2 simultaneously.

c. With end box 1 transversely insert sliding tray 2, the draw-in groove 1c of both sides about end box 1 and the guide rail 2a cooperation of both sides about sliding tray 2 guarantee that end box 1 can slide smoothly relative to sliding tray 2, has the clearance that is not less than 1cm simultaneously between the bottom plate 1a of end box 1 and the 3 inner walls of partition wall.

d. The partition wall wire tube 4 is connected with the bottom box 1, the corrugated tube 4a is arranged between the partition wall wire tube 4 and the bottom box 1, and the end part of the corrugated tube 4a is clamped and fixed with the end part of the corresponding partition wall wire tube 4 and the connecting seat 4b respectively.

e. After the partition wall 3 is assembled, conveying the partition wall 3 to a construction site, and forming a through hole 3a in the partition wall 3 according to a specific installation position on the site, wherein the size of the through hole 3a needs to enable the outer side edge of the extension frame to smoothly pass through;

f. the bottom box 1 is moved to the position where the through hole 3a is aligned, the extension frame penetrates through the through hole 3a and is clamped and fixed with the bottom box 1, and a sealing effect is formed between the extension frame and the bottom box 1;

g. threading is carried out in the bottom box 1, and finally, the panel is installed.
